The inspiration of Freud’s theoretical ideas is generally traced to his interest in hysteria in a time when psychiatry ignored the psychological dimensions of mental well-being (Frey-Rohn 1974). His do the trick started out having an exploration of traumatic lifespan histories of clients afflicted with hysteria. It had been from these explorations that he produced his concepts on psychoanalysis. He progressed from analyzing clients to examining self, notably his dreams, to unravel unconscious procedures. He progressed even further to research how unconscious imagined procedures influenced unique dimensions of human habits. He came into the conclusion that repressed sexual wants in childhood were being one of the most powerful forces that influenced behavior (Freud and Strachey 2011). This concept formed the basis of his theory.

Among the admirers of Freud’s get the job done was Jung. In line with Donn http://essays.expert/10-best-ways-to-cheat-on-a-test-without-getting-caught (2011), Freud experienced originally imagined that Jung might possibly be the heir to psychoanalysis given his intellectual prowess and curiosity around the subject matter. Then again, their relationship up and running to deteriorate due to the fact Jung disagreed with some central ideas and concepts leading-edge in Freud’s principle. As an example, Jung was against the theory’s focus on sexuality as the serious pressure motivating habits. He also believed the thought of unconscious as formulated by Freud was excessively unfavorable and also confined.

Jung’s deliver the results “Psychology of the Unconscious” outlines the obvious theoretical dissimilarities relating to himself and Freud.

According to Jung, the human psyche occurs in 3 proportions namely the ego, the non-public unconscious in addition to the collective unconscious (Jung, Freud and McGuire 1995). He views the ego because the mindful. He in contrast the collective unconscious to the tank which retained all the awareness and activities of human species. This marks a clear divergence around his definition belonging to the unconscious and Freud’s definition. His synchronicity theory, or maybe the feelings of connectedness shared by all human beings but which can’t be described, deals proof belonging to the collective unconscious. As such, the differing sights on the unconscious are one of the central disagreement around the two theorists. In Freud’s formulation, the unconscious mind is definitely the middle of repressed feelings, harrowing recollections and common drives of aggression and intercourse (Freud and Strachey 2011). He considered the unconscious for a reservoir for all concealed sexual wishes, top rated to neuroses or mental sickness. His place was which the mind is centered on three constructions which he generally known as the id, the ego as well as super moi. The unconscious drives, notably sex, drop in just the id. These drives will not be limited by moral sentiments but somewhat endeavor to satisfy pleasure. The conscious perceptions such as ideas and reminiscences comprise the moi. The superego nevertheless acts as id’s mediator by sanctioning behaviors applying socially acceptable criteria. The greatest place of divergence considerations their sights on human determination. Freud perceived sexuality, both of those repressed and expressed, as being the biggest motivating issue behind behavior. This really is evident from his theories of psychosexual progress and Oedipus difficult. Freud indicates in his Oedipus advanced that there is a robust sexual need between boys toward their moms (Freud and Strachey 2011). As a result, they may have primitive antipathy in direction of their fathers. From this, there emerges fright among younger boys that their fathers will mutilate their penises as punishment for this ‘unusual’ emotion. In response to Freud, this panic will undoubtedly be repressed and expressed through protection mechanisms. Jung’s place was that Freud centered as well significantly awareness on sexual intercourse and its influences on behavior (Jung, Freud and McGuire 1995). He viewed actions as motivated and inspired by psychic vigor and sexuality was only amongst the likely manifestations of this electricity. He was also opposed to the oedipal impulses and thought that the character of association amongst the mother together with a child was based upon adore and security.
